The Pain Element: Is Lasik Surgery Actually Uncomfortable?
Is Lasik surgical procedure actually as uncomfortable as some people claim? The reality is, a lot of individuals experience very little discomfort during the procedure.

You may observe pressure or a sensation of pulling, however it's usually quick. The laser itself functions promptly-- commonly in just a few minutes per eye-- so any experiences you really feel pass quickly.
Later, you may experience some mild pain, like a sandy feeling or slight irritation, however this typically fades within a few hours. Your physician will certainly provide advice on taking care of any kind of discomfort post-surgery.
Understanding Recovery: For How Long Does It Actually Take?
How long does it take to fully recover from Lasik surgical procedure? Most people notice enhanced vision within a day, yet total recovery can take about 3 to six months.

It's vital to follow your physician's post-operative treatment guidelines, which may consist of utilizing prescribed eye drops and avoiding difficult tasks.
A lot of people can go back to work within a couple of days, yet it's ideal to offer your eyes adequate time to adjust.
Candidateship Confusion: That Is a Good Candidate for Lasik?
After recognizing the healing procedure, it is very important to take into consideration whether you're an appropriate candidate for Lasik surgical procedure.
Usually, excellent prospects go to least 18 years of ages and have stable vision for at least a year. If you're myopic, farsighted, or have astigmatism, you may qualify.
However, particular problems like extreme completely dry eyes, glaucoma, or corneal illness might disqualify you. You need to likewise stay clear of Lasik if you're expectant or nursing, as hormone adjustments can affect your vision.
A complete eye examination with a qualified expert will help identify your eligibility.
